WebNov 6, 2014 · You can create an iterator in Python 3.x or a list in Python 2.x by using: filter (r.match, list) To convert the Python 3.x iterator to a list, simply cast it; list (filter (..)). WebDec 6, 2015 · It is explained here in 16.8.3: The search () -method returns a MatchObject if the item matches and filter () interprets that as True. Otherwise search () returns None, which is interpreted as False. In Python 3.x, filter () returns a generator, so you need to wrap it in list () if that's what you want.
